应用直接节段多频生物电阻抗分析方法评价血液透析患者全身容量负荷变化的准确性

摘要: 【摘要】目的 探讨运用直接节段多频生物电阻抗分析方法(direct segmental multi-frequency bioimpedance analysis:DSM-BIA)评估维持性血液透析患者全身容量负荷变化的准确性。 方法 应用DSM-BIA测量患者单次血液透析前全身总水量(Total body water by DSM-BIA before hemodialysis:TBWDSM-pre )及透析后全身总水量(Total body water by DSM-BIA after hemodialysis:⊿TBWDSM-post);同时应用以整体踝腕法为基础的人体构成频谱方程(body composition spectroscopy equations:BCSE)来计算透析前TBW(⊿TBWBCSE-pre)、透析后TBW(⊿TBWBCSE-post);将透析前后实际体质量的变化值当做实际脱水量(actual ultrafiltration volume:AUV);分别将DSM-BIA、BCSE2种方法所得透析前后TBW的差值与AUV比较。 结果 由DSM-BIA测量透析前后体质量的变化与AUV有统计学差异(2.32±1.1 与2.65±1.04L,t=2.962,P<0.01)。DSM-BIA测得透析前后TBW的差值与AUV有较好的一致性,虽然会低估AUV(-0.3±1.4 L),不过相较于BCSE(-0.65±1.65 L),DSM-BIA对AUV的评估更加准确。结论 与BCSE方法相比,DSM-BIA可以更准确反应维持性血液透析患者的全身容量负荷的变化。

Abstract: 【Abstract】 Object To evaluate the accuracy of direct segmental multi-frequency bioimpedance analysis (DSM-BIA) method for estimation of body volume status changes during hemodialysis in maintenance hemodialysis patients. Methods Total body water were measured using each of DSM-BIA (TBWDSM-pre、TBWDSM-post) method and body composition spectroscopy equations (BCSE) method according to the whole body wrist -ankle protocol (TBWBCSE-pre、TBWBCSE-post) before and after the same hemodialysis session. The change of TBW detected using each of these two methods was compared to actual ultrafiltration volume(AUV) that was calculated as weight loss during hemodialysis session. Results DSM-BIA method detected TBW change (⊿TBWDSM:TBWDSM-pre-TBWDSM-post)was significantly different from AUV(2.32±1.1 vs 2.65±1.04,t=2.962,P<0.01), but ⊿STBWDSM has a better agreement with AUV than ⊿TBWBCSE (-0.3±1.4 L vs -0.65±1.65 L). Conclusions DSM-BIA provides a more accurate estimate of AUV during HD in maintenance hemodialysis patients than BCSE.
